I know I’ve said this before, but I have never followed through, I want to publish some quilt patterns.
indesign_study

In the past I have gotten close, but somehow I always psych myself out or other important things come up in life. One of the things that has stopped me before is that I didn’t feel confident in the design aspect/layout of my pattern writing skills. There is nothing that irks me more than forking over my money for a pattern and rushing home to get started only to be disappointed. My biggest disappointment usually comes from one of two things:
1) handwritten instructions that are photocopied and are hard to read.
2) poor diagrams

I think the designer in me really finds this annoying. Poor piecing instructions also irritate me but I’m at  point where I can usually figure those out on my own. I guess I feel slightly cheated when I purchase something that looks like it was sketched out during lunch and called good enough. I figure that since you really only have to write the pattern once you might as well spend the time to do it right.
